Collecting information if using BRMS

The PRTRPTBRM EXPDATE(*ACTIVE) parameter was introduced in 7.2 and later and requires one of the following PTFs: 7.4 SI72867, 7.3 SI72866  7.2 SI72865

If using BRMS backup control groups, run the following commands on each LPAR and send the spooled file. The spooled file can be zipped to transfer easier. These commands need to run in the same job stream.

  • CRTDTAARA DTAARA(QTEMP/Q1ARPTRETN) TYPE(*CHAR)

  • PRTRPTBRM TYPE(*CTLGRPSTAT) EXPDATE(*ACTIVE)

If using BRMS backup control groups without PTFs 7.4 SI72867, 7.3 SI72866 or 7.2 SI72865 then run the following commands on each LPAR and send the spooled file. The spooled file can be zipped to transfer easier. These commands need to run in the same job stream.

  • CRTDTAARA DTAARA(QTEMP/Q1ARPTRETN) TYPE(*CHAR)

  • PRTRPTBRM TYPE(*CTLGRPSTAT)

Send the spooled file in text (.txt) format. (The files need to be downloaded as .txt files, not as .pdf and converted.)

If you have multiple systems in a BRMS network, you can use the following command on one of the systems to run the reports for each the other systems. These commands need to run in the same job stream.

  • CRTDTAARA DTAARA(QTEMP/Q1ARPTRETN) TYPE(*CHAR)

  • PRTRPTBRM TYPE(*CTLGRPSTAT) FROMSYS(xxxxxxxxx) EXPDATE(*ACTIVE) - CAUTION: Do not use *NETGRP or list multiple systems

Send the spooled file in text (.txt) format. (The files need to be downloaded as .txt files, not as .pdf and converted. )

Collecting data when not using BRMS or BRMS control groups

If not using BRMS control groups or not using BRMS, send in the following for each LPAR. You can use RTVDSKINF and PRTDSKINF to get library and IFS sizes.

  • Type of backup -  Daily, weekly, monthly, yearly etc

  • Size of each backup

  • How often each backup is done - Example: Daily 6 days a week, Weekly once a week,

  • Retention of each backup - Example: Daily 14 days, Weekly 35 days

  • Start time of each backup

Archiving data to object storage (Cloud)

Archiving data to external object storage (Cloud) will be available Q2 2021. Data can be saved to the VTL and then data can be sent object storage. The following are some considerations when using this option:

  • This will only occur automatically when the host ejects the cartridge from the logical library on the DSI VTL.  If moved to the vault on the DSI Console, a manual export will need to be run.
  • When the data is sent to the cloud, it will be re-hydrated first but may be if configured.
  • Volumes will be need to be manually retrieved from the cloud on the DSI VTL Console. (DSI Conductor will be able to help automate this from the IBM i if installed)
  • Imported volumes from the cloud will be write protected. They will remain un-deduplicated until write enabled
  • Available at 10.3 DSI VTL code only. (Systems at lower releases cannot be upgraded)
  • Replicated tapes cannot be exported to the cloud
  • Requires DSI VTL to recover an exported tape
  • Recovery times may be affected
Using object storage to store data
This option is different to exporting data to the cloud. This option allows users to have the object storage instead of local disk.  The following are some considerations when using this option:
  • Local disk (block storage) will still be required for landing space and index space. Only the SIR repository will be in the cloud.
  • Restore time may be affected
  • Data in the cloud will be deduplicated
DSI Restore
This is a virtualized DSI VTL that can run on systems in the cloud running one of the following
  • Amazon Web Services (AWS)
    • OEL 7u6
  • Microsoft Azure
    • OEL 7u6
  • IBM Power Virtual Server
    • Red Hat 7u6
This allows users to create a VTL in the cloud and replicate data from a local VTL to a VTL in the cloud. It will not be possible to do restores to on-prem systems from the VTL in the cloud. Data will need to be replicated to a local VTL and then the data can be restored.
